Factors Affecting Cost
- Soil Conditions: The type of soil in Moses Lake can impact the complexity and cost of the excavation process.
- Footer Dimensions: Larger or deeper footers require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Moses Lake can vary, affecting the total cost of installation.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ality cement and additional materials can raise the price but offer better durability.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the cost.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can affect the timeline and cost, especially during extreme conditions.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Moses Lake, WA) |
---|---|
Excavation and Site Prep | $500 - $1,200 |
Cement Footer Installation | $1,500 - $3,500 |
Reinforcement Materials | $300 - $800 |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$300 |
Total Estimated Cost | $2,400 - $5,800 |
